Lanzoni" ], "comment": "6 pages, 2 figures, accepted for publication in MNRAS", "journal": "2010MNRAS.406.1049C", "doi": "10.1111/j.1365-2966.2010.16726.x", "categories": [ "astro-ph.HE", "astro-ph.GA" ], "abstract": "We present the results of deep radio observations with the Australia Telescope Compact Array (ATCA) of the globular cluster NGC 6388. We show that there is no radio source detected (with a r.m.s. noise level of 27 uJy) at the cluster centre of gravity or at the locations of the any of the Chandra X-ray sources in the cluster. Based on the fundamental plane of accreting black holes which is a relationship between X-ray luminosity, radio luminosity and black hole mass, we place an upper limit of 1500 M_sun on the mass of the putative intermediate-mass black hole located at the centre of NGC 6388. We discuss the uncertainties of this upper limit and the previously suggested black hole mass of 5700 M_sun based on surface density profile analysis.", "revisions": [ { "version": "v1", "updated": "2010-03-24T10:15:03.000Z" } ], "analyses": { "keywords": [ "upper limit", "central black hole", "radio observations", "intermediate-mass black hole", "black hole mass" ], "tags": [ "journal article" ], "publication": { "publisher": "Wiley-Blackwell", "journal": "Monthly Notices of the Royal Astronomical Society", "year": 2010, "month": "Aug", "volume": 406, "number": 2, "pages": 1049 }, "note": { "typesetting": "TeX", "pages": 6, "language": "en", "license": "arXiv", "status": "editable", "inspire": 849868, "adsabs": "2010MNRAS.406.1049C" } } }
